First off, Murphy was an engineer and test pilot in the 1950s, and he worked on... wait for it... ROCKETS! Yes, he built and test piloted rocket sleds in the Mojave desert for NASA's predecessor.
Murphy's Law actually states: "If it can happen, it will." He said this after someone installed parts of a rocket engine BACKWARDS! It was a comment on bad design because the part COULD be installed backwards, rendering the rocket engine inoperable.
Sound familiar? Since the Proton-M sensors could be installed upside down, regardless of the indicator arrow, someone did exactly that.
